world.wikisort.org - Bosnia_and_HerzegovinaBrda is a village in Bosnia and Herzegovina. According to the 1991 census, the village is located in the municipality of Srebrenik.[1]

Demographics
According to the 2013 census, its population was 654.[2]
Ethnicity in 2013
| Ethnicity |
Number |
Percentage |
| Bosniaks | 641 | 98.0% |
| other/undeclared | 13 | 2.0% |
| Total | 654 | 100% |
